| * This sample test aims to check the following assertions: |
| * |
| * pthread_atfork registers the 'prepare' handler to be called before fork() |
| * processing in the context of the fork() calling thread. |
| * |
| * pthread_atfork registers the 'parent' handler to be called after fork() |
| * processing in the context of the fork() calling thread in the parent process. |
| * |
| * pthread_atfork registers the 'child' handler to be called after fork() |
| * processing in the context of the fork() calling thread in the child process. |
| |
| * The steps are: |
| * -> Create a new thread |
| * -> Call pthread_atfork from the main thread. |
| * -> Child thread forks. |
| * -> Check that the handlers have been called, and in the context of the |
| * calling thread. |
| |
| * The test fails if the thread executing the handlers is not the one expected, |
| * or if the handlers are not executed. |
| |

| pthread_t threads[3]; |
| pthread_mutex_t mtx = PTHREAD_MUTEX_INITIALIZER; |
| pthread_t ch; |
| |
| /* at fork handlers */ |
| void prepare(void) |
| { |
| threads[0] = pthread_self(); |
| } |
| |
| void parent(void) |
| { |
| threads[1] = pthread_self(); |
| } |
| |
| void child(void) |
| { |
| threads[2] = pthread_self(); |
| } |
| |
| /* Thread function */ |
| void *threaded(void *arg) |
| { |
| int ret, status; |
| pid_t child, ctl; |
| |
| /* Wait main thread has registered the handler */ |
| ret = pthread_mutex_lock(&mtx); |
| |
| if (ret != 0) { |
| UNRESOLVED(ret, "Failed to lock mutex"); |
| } |
| |
| ret = pthread_mutex_unlock(&mtx); |
| |
| if (ret != 0) { |
| UNRESOLVED(ret, "Failed to unlock mutex"); |
| } |
| |
| /* fork */ |
| child = fork(); |
| |
| if (child == -1) { |
| UNRESOLVED(errno, "Failed to fork"); |
| } |
| |
| /* child */ |
| if (child == 0) { |
| if (!pthread_equal(ch, threads[0])) { |
| FAILED |
| ("prepare handler was not called in the thread s context"); |
| } |
| |
| if (!pthread_equal(pthread_self(), threads[2])) { |
| FAILED |
| ("child handler was not called in the thread s context"); |
| } |
| |
| /* We're done */ |
| exit(PTS_PASS); |
| } |
| |
| if (!pthread_equal(ch, threads[0])) { |
| FAILED |
| ("prepare handler was not called in the thread s context"); |
| } |
| |
| if (!pthread_equal(pthread_self(), threads[1])) { |
| FAILED("parent handler was not called in the thread s context"); |
| } |
| |
| /* Parent joins the child */ |
| ctl = waitpid(child, &status, 0); |
| |
| if (ctl != child) { |
| UNRESOLVED(errno, "Waitpid returned the wrong PID"); |
| } |
| |
| if (!WIFEXITED(status) || (WEXITSTATUS(status) != PTS_PASS)) { |
| FAILED("Child exited abnormally"); |
| } |
| |
| /* quit */ |
| return NULL; |
| } |
| |
| /* The main test function. */ |
| int main(void) |
| { |
| int ret; |
| |
| /* Initialize output */ |
| output_init(); |
| |
| ret = pthread_mutex_lock(&mtx); |
| |
| if (ret != 0) { |
| UNRESOLVED(ret, "Failed to lock mutex"); |
| } |
| |
| ret = pthread_create(&ch, NULL, threaded, NULL); |
| |
| if (ret != 0) { |
| UNRESOLVED(ret, "Failed to create a thread"); |
| } |
| |
| /* Register the handlers */ |
| ret = pthread_atfork(prepare, parent, child); |
| |
| if (ret != 0) { |
| UNRESOLVED(ret, "Failed to register the atfork handlers"); |
| } |
| |
| /* Let the child go on */ |
| ret = pthread_mutex_unlock(&mtx); |
| |
| if (ret != 0) { |
| UNRESOLVED(ret, "Failed to unlock mutex"); |
| } |
| |
| ret = pthread_join(ch, NULL); |
| |
| if (ret != 0) { |
| UNRESOLVED(ret, "Failed to join the thread"); |
| } |
| |
| /* Test passed */ |
| #if VERBOSE > 0 |
| |
| output("Test passed\n"); |
| |
| #endif |
| |
| PASSED; |
| } |
